We estimate a function f with n independent observations by using legendrewavelets operational matrices. the function f is approximated withthe solution of a special minimization problem. we introduce an explicitexpression for the penalty term by legendre wavelets operational matrices.also, we obtain a new upper bound on the approximation error of adifferentiable function f using the partial sums of the legendre wavelets.the validity and ability of these operational matrices are shown by severalexamples of real-world problems with some constraints. an accurate approximationof the regression function is obtained by the legendre waveletsestimator. furthermore, the proposed estimation is compared with a nonparametricregression algorithm and the capability of this estimation isillustrated.
